Guys, while out for my walk this morning I got to thinking about what Lihir is really worth to somebody else. Back of the envelope calcs tell me that with close to 2 billion shares on offer around the World and a designated resource base of around 25m ounces of gold, even at a price of $US1000/oz and costs of, say, $US300/oz to mine the stuff you get a gross margin of about $8.75 per share. Include the necessary capex; sales and admin charges and you'll probably get down to $5 per share.
My point is .....what's the incentive to takeover Lihir if the island resource is fully delineated? Now, I don't know if it is, and there may be heaps of upside in Ballarats proven reserves.....I don't know. All I'm pondering (in the simplest of terms) is why would I takeover a gold company for $5 to $6/share in todays dollars when it's already priced at $4 when gold is trading at $US730?
